What the Hazardous Waste Regulations cover
The Hazardous Waste (England and Wales) Regulations control waste that is harmful to human health or the environment. Waste is classified as hazardous based on properties such as toxicity, corrosiveness or environmental harm, determined by reference to the List of Wastes and the substances present.
Electronics are not automatically hazardous, but many contain components that are. When those components are present, the stricter hazardous regime applies on top of the WEEE Regulations 2013, and both sets of obligations must be met at the same time.
For businesses, the key point is that hazardous classification is about what an item contains, not what it looks like. An innocuous-looking lamp or an old monitor can carry obligations that an ordinary laptop does not.
The regulations also impose record-keeping and registration-style controls on the handling and treatment of hazardous waste, which is why the supply chain — from the carrier that collects it to the facility that treats it — must be properly permitted. As a business producing the waste, you do not need to master every detail, but you do need to be confident the people you hand it to are authorised for hazardous loads.
How hazardous waste is classified
Classification is not guesswork. Waste is assessed against hazardous properties and matched to entries in the List of Wastes, which assigns codes and indicates whether an entry is hazardous, sometimes via paired "mirror" entries that depend on the substances present.
The role of the List of Wastes
Every waste stream has a code, and for electronics the relevant codes flag whether hazardous components such as mercury, lead or certain batteries are present. A competent carrier applies the correct code so the consignment is documented and treated lawfully.
Hazardous properties that matter
Toxicity, flammability, corrosiveness and ecotoxicity are the properties that most commonly bring electronic items into the hazardous regime. Lithium cells, for example, combine a fire risk with chemical hazards, which is why they attract particular care.
Which electronics are classified as hazardous
Not every old laptop is hazardous waste, but several categories of electronic equipment commonly are because of what they contain.
Display equipment
Cathode ray tube (CRT) monitors and televisions contain leaded glass and phosphors. Flat-panel displays can contain mercury in their backlights. Both are routinely treated as hazardous and need specialist treatment rather than general recycling.
Lamps and lighting
Fluorescent tubes and energy-saving lamps contain small amounts of mercury, classifying them as hazardous. They must be handled carefully to avoid breakage and the release of vapour, and stored upright and intact until collection.
Batteries and components
Lithium, lead-acid and certain other batteries are hazardous, as are some circuit boards and capacitors. Batteries also carry a fire risk, which adds storage and transport considerations on top of the chemical hazard.
The consignment note requirement
Hazardous waste movements require a consignment note — a more detailed document than the standard Waste Transfer Note used for non-hazardous waste. The consignment note tracks the hazardous load from producer to treatment facility and must be retained on file.
This is a key practical difference: if your clear-out includes hazardous electronics, ordinary WEEE paperwork alone is not sufficient. A provider experienced with hazardous electronic waste will issue the correct documentation automatically, so you are covered under both regimes.
Consignment notes should be kept for the period set by the regulations, and it is good practice to retain them alongside your WEEE records so a single file evidences the whole collection.
Why segregation matters
Mixing a hazardous item into a general WEEE load can, in some circumstances, contaminate the entire consignment and complicate its lawful treatment. Good practice is to identify and segregate hazardous items at the point of collection so each stream is documented and treated correctly.
- Keep CRT monitors separate from flat-panel displays where possible.
- Store fluorescent tubes upright and intact to prevent breakage.
- Isolate batteries, particularly damaged or swollen lithium cells.
- Flag any equipment containing capacitors or unusual components to your carrier.
Storage and duty of care for hazardous items
While hazardous electronics await collection, your duty of care under the Environmental Protection Act 1990 still applies, alongside the additional controls of the hazardous regime. Items should be stored securely, protected from damage, and kept away from anything that could ignite a battery fire.
Keeping hazardous waste on site indefinitely is not a solution — it should be removed by a competent carrier within a reasonable period and routed to appropriately permitted treatment. Long-term stockpiling increases fire and contamination risk and can itself raise compliance questions.
Practical storage tips
A little organisation at source makes collection safer and faster, and reduces the chance of an incident while waste is held on your premises.
- Designate a dry, cool area away from heat sources and combustibles.
- Use suitable containers and avoid stacking heavy items on stored cells.
- Tape the terminals of loose lithium batteries to prevent short circuits.
- Label hazardous items clearly so they are not mixed into general waste.
How compliant treatment works
Hazardous electronic waste is taken to facilities permitted to handle it, where harmful substances are safely extracted and the remaining materials recovered. Operating to a zero-to-landfill ethos means even hazardous fractions are diverted from landfill wherever a recovery route exists.
For businesses, the reassurance is documentary: a consignment note and, for data-bearing devices, a Certificate of Destruction provide a complete, defensible record across both the waste and data dimensions of the collection.
Sector nuances: where hazardous electronics pile up
Some sectors generate far more hazardous electronic waste than a typical office, and they benefit most from a carrier who understands the mix. Recognising your own profile helps you plan storage and collection frequency.
Education and the public sector
Schools, colleges and universities often hold legacy display equipment, science-lab apparatus and older AV kit, with CRT monitors and fluorescent lighting still surfacing during refurbishments. Phased clear-outs over holidays suit these settings, with hazardous items segregated as they are found.
Healthcare, labs and facilities
Healthcare and laboratory environments combine data-bearing IT with specialist equipment, lamps and batteries, so both the hazardous and data-protection dimensions apply at once. Facilities and estates teams clearing plant rooms also encounter UPS and emergency-lighting batteries that need careful handling.
What to look for in a hazardous waste carrier
Because hazardous electronic waste engages stricter controls, the carrier you choose matters even more than for general WEEE. A few checks before you book confirm that the load will be documented and treated lawfully.
- Registered upper-tier waste carrier status with the Environment Agency.
- Experience issuing consignment notes for hazardous electronic waste.
- Routes to facilities permitted to treat the hazardous fractions you have.
- Certified data destruction with a Certificate of Destruction for data-bearing items.
- A genuine zero-to-landfill ethos covering hazardous fractions where a recovery route exists.

Avoiding common mistakes
- Assuming all electronics are non-hazardous — many are not.
- Using only a Waste Transfer Note when a consignment note is required.
- Stockpiling batteries or CRTs without proper storage.
- Mixing hazardous lamps with general office waste.
- Choosing a carrier not permitted to handle hazardous waste.

Frequently asked questions
Are all electronics classed as hazardous waste?
No. Electronics are only hazardous when they contain substances or components that meet the hazardous classification — for example CRT monitors, mercury-containing lamps and certain batteries. Many standard IT items are non-hazardous WEEE.
What paperwork do I need for hazardous electronic waste?
Hazardous waste movements require a consignment note, which is more detailed than a standard Waste Transfer Note. Data-bearing devices should also be covered by a Certificate of Destruction.
Why are CRT monitors treated as hazardous?
CRT monitors contain leaded glass and phosphor coatings that are harmful to health and the environment, so they are classified as hazardous and require specialist treatment rather than general recycling.
Can hazardous and non-hazardous electronics be collected together?
They can be collected in one visit by a competent carrier, but hazardous items should be identified and segregated so the correct consignment paperwork is raised and the load is treated lawfully.
How long can I store hazardous electronic waste on site?
Hazardous waste should be removed within a reasonable period rather than stockpiled. Store it securely and arrange collection by a competent carrier promptly, as prolonged storage increases fire and contamination risk.
Are fluorescent tubes really hazardous waste?
Yes. Fluorescent tubes and energy-saving lamps contain small amounts of mercury, which classifies them as hazardous. They should be kept intact and upright and collected for specialist treatment, never placed in general waste.
